Why You Need a High-Quality Cat8 Ethernet Cable in 2025
With the rise of 4K/8K streaming, cloud gaming, and remote work, internet connectivity has become more critical than ever. While Wi-Fi has improved, wired connections still provide the best speed, reliability, and low latency. Cat8 Ethernet cables are designed for today’s gigabit and multi-gigabit networks, supporting bandwidths up to 2000 MHz and speeds up to 40 Gbps.
If you’re searching for a cable that can deliver consistent performance both indoors and outdoors, withstand harsh weather, and maintain signal integrity over longer distances, a heavy-duty Cat8 cable like the DbillionDa is a top contender.
Key Features of the DbillionDa Cat8 Ethernet Cable
1. Impressive Speed and Bandwidth
The DbillionDa Cat8 supports speeds up to 40 Gbps and an ultra-high frequency of 2000 MHz. This is ideal for:
-
High-speed gaming with minimal lag
-
Seamless 4K/8K video streaming
-
Large file transfers and cloud backups
-
Stable video conferencing and remote work
2. Heavy Duty & Weatherproof Design
Unlike many indoor-only cables, this model is designed for both outdoor and indoor use. Its UV-resistant, weatherproof F/FTP shielding protects against moisture, dust, and sunlight degradation—perfect for running cables outside your house, in basements, or through harsh environments without signal loss.
3. 26AWG Copper Conductor
The 26 AWG pure copper conductors provide excellent signal transmission with reduced interference, ensuring stable connectivity and longer lifespan.
4. Gold-Plated RJ45 Connectors
The connectors are gold-plated to resist corrosion and maintain superior conductivity over time, which reduces packet loss and network drops.
5. 6 Feet Length
The 6-foot length is ideal for connecting routers, modems, gaming consoles, and PCs without excessive slack or signal degradation.

How Does the DbillionDa Cat8 Ethernet Cable Compare?
When compared to other premium cables like the Jadaol Cat8, Cable Matters Cat8, or the Vandesail Cat8, the DbillionDa holds its own with some distinct advantages and minor trade-offs.
-
Vs. Jadaol Cat8: Jadaol offers flat cable designs that are easier to run under carpets or walls, while DbillionDa’s round, heavy-duty cable excels in outdoor durability and weatherproofing.
-
Vs. Cable Matters Cat8: Cable Matters has solid build quality and competitive speeds but lacks explicit weatherproof certification, making DbillionDa a better choice for outdoor use.
-
Vs. Vandesail Cat8: Vandesail is praised for speed but can be less flexible in installation. DbillionDa balances flexibility, length options, and ruggedness.
Overall, if your priority is outdoor use combined with ultra-high speed, DbillionDa is one of the best picks in 2025.
